Free school supplies available at back to school event

Published 7:00 am Friday, July 19, 2019

First Step Learning Lab will be giving away free backpacks and school supplies at a Back to School Bash set for July 27 from 10 a.m. to 5 at Leola Jordan Park in Picayune.

Along with free school supplies, the event will feature face painting, a waterslide, a fun jump and a dunk booth, said Wanda Worley, owner of First Step Learning Lab.

“I was homeless all through high school, so I had a hard time getting my own supplies and getting my own uniforms and things like that, so I want to make a difference and show kids, school can be fun,” Worley said.

Back to school can be a difficult time for parents too, Worley said, and she hopes the event will show everyone that the community can pull together to support local children.

The event will also have a booth where youngsters can sign up for after school care, private tutoring or help them prepare for college, Worley said.

First Step Learning Lab is fundraising for the event by selling $5 raffle tickets for a prize that includes a car wash, $100 Walmart gift card and three months of free after school care, Worley said. All proceeds from the raffle will go toward purchasing school supplies, Worley said. People interested in purchasing tickets can contact Worley at 601-347-1246 or stop in at First Step Learning Lab.
